Why We're About That Work Wife Life

We’re huge fans of all things love, which is why we love loving the ladies we work with (say that 5 times fast!). Whilst we adore our whole team, everyone has their ‘person’; their office soulmate, their work wife. 

When we’re spending a third of our lives at work, it’s no wonder that we naturally seek out connection and friendship in our workplaces. It’s the “If you quit, I quit; I’ll come with you” conversation, the Slack message thread of memes, the coffee silently left next to you when you’re having a chaotic day. Having the person who sits at the desk opposite you also be your friend, confidant, and personal cheerleader is the best reason to turn up to work every day.        

Whether you’re Work Wife Polyamorous (aka best friends with everyone from the CEO to the intern), have built a Girl Gang, or prefer to have one Partner-in-Crime at a time, here’s why loving your workmates is the best part of the job: 

You have a support network that understands
There’s only so much someone not involved in your office politics can understand about the situation. You can rant and explain as much as you want, but someone politely nodding doesn’t hit quite the same as someone who understands exactly what you mean when you say “Helen was Helening everywhere today.” They’ll rant with you, cry in the bathroom with you, and celebrate victories with you, knowing and appreciating everything that led you to that point. 

It makes you more productive
Having a bestie at work keeps you excited about turning up and tuning in every day. Work isn’t just work anymore; it’s a huge part of our social lives. Work wives keep each other motivated. They aren’t afraid to hold you accountable, are always there to bounce ideas off before you take it to management, and gives you an outlet for fun when work gets too heavy. (If my boss is reading this; See, it’s actually a super good thing my work wife and I spend most of the day messaging each other! Don’t worry about it.)

You’ll always have someone to split a bottle with at Friday drinks 
Once you’ve found your partner in crime, there’s no question about who your karaoke partner at the Christmas party will be. Having a support network and guaranteed friend along for the ride means you’re more likely to get involved with work-based social gatherings, giving you the chance to network, and to expand your social circle even more. 

It’s SO good for your mental health
Generally, people just want to be included, accepted, and loved. Building a connection with your work colleagues ensures you’re given the space to feel comfortable and appreciated, and that security and acceptance is amazing for your mental health, both at work and outside of work.
